- How To Consolidate Student Loans - Federal Versus Private Loan Consolidation By: calamary2
There are important differences between federal and private student loan consolidation. For example, with federal student loan consolidation, you will have a fixed interest rate, while private student loan consolidations are credit-based, which means that your consolidation loan rate will not be locked - it will be variable. - Student Loan Consolidation Rate In Federal And Private Consolidation By: calamary2
There are significant differences between the federal and private student loan consolidations. Federal consolidations have fixed interest rates and the private consolidations usually have variable interest rates. The formulas for calculating those rates also differ. You can bring down the consolidation loan interest rate (in both federal and private consolidations). For example, you can get a 0.25% instant rate reduction if your monthly loan payments get direct-debited from your bank account.
